首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Crystal Reports -如果参数有值,则仅按参数筛选,否则将返回所有值

Crystal Reports 是一款强大的商业智能报表工具,用于创建、设计和生成各种格式的报表。它可以从多个数据源中获取数据,并根据用户指定的参数进行筛选和分组。

Crystal Reports 的主要特点和优势包括:

  1. 报表设计灵活:Crystal Reports 提供了丰富的报表设计工具,包括可视化布局、数据字段选择、图表、图像和格式设置等功能,使用户可以根据自己的需求创建定制化的报表。
  2. 多数据源支持:Crystal Reports 支持从多个数据源中获取数据,包括关系型数据库、OLAP数据源、XML文件和各种API接口等,使用户能够轻松整合不同数据源的信息。
  3. 参数筛选和动态查询:Crystal Reports 可以根据用户指定的参数对数据进行筛选和分组,以便生成符合特定条件的报表。用户可以通过参数输入来实现动态查询,提高报表的灵活性和实用性。
  4. 报表格式多样化:Crystal Reports 支持生成多种格式的报表,包括PDF、Excel、Word、HTML和打印格式等,使用户可以方便地在不同场景下使用报表。
  5. 内置安全性和权限控制:Crystal Reports 提供了丰富的安全性和权限控制功能,可以对报表内容进行加密和访问限制,保护敏感数据的安全性。

Crystal Reports 的应用场景广泛,适用于各行各业的报表需求,包括销售报表、财务报表、业绩分析报表、库存报表、人力资源报表等。

腾讯云提供了一系列与报表相关的产品和服务,其中包括云数据库 TencentDB、云数据仓库 TencentDataWarehouse、API网关 TencentAPIGateway 等。这些产品可以与 Crystal Reports 结合使用,实现数据源的连接和报表的生成。

更多关于 Crystal Reports 的信息,请访问腾讯云官网报表相关产品介绍页面:Crystal Reports产品介绍

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

这篇最全 Java 8 讲解,有没有之一看完再说

(6)归约 reduce 接收两个参数,一个是初始,一个是将集合中所有元素结合的操作 reduce也支持一个参数,将集合中所有元素结合的操作,不过返回的是一个 Option,Option 下面会讲到...(3) 查找所有来自于剑桥的交易员,并按姓名排序。 (4) 返回所有交易员的姓名字符串,字母顺序排序。 (5) 有没有交易员是在米兰工作的? (6) 打印生活在剑桥的交易员的所有交易额。...如果存在就返回true,否则返回false map 如果存在,就对该执行提供的 mapping 函数调用 of 将指定用Optional封装后返回如果为 null,抛出一个 NullPointException...异常 ofNullable 将指定用 Optional 封装之后返回如果为null,返回一个空的 Optional 对象 orElse 如果则将返回,否则返回一个默认 orElseGet...如果则将返回,否则返回一个由指定的 Supplier 接口生成的 orElseThrow 如果则将其放回,否则抛出一个由指定的 Supplier 接口生成的异常 四、新的日期和时间 在

77030

GitLab CI CD管道配置参考 .gitlab-ci.yml文件定义字段

如果所有作业均build成功,这些test作业将并行执行。 如果所有作业均test成功,这些deploy作业将并行执行。 如果所有作业均deploy成功,则将提交标记为passed。...when:可以设置为always或never设置。如果未提供,默认为always。 如果管道尝试运行但不匹配任何规则,则将其删除并且无法运行。...规则将顺序评估,直到第一个匹配为止。匹配后,根据配置将作业包括在管道中或从管道中排除。如果包含,作业还会 添加某些属性。...如果该if语句为true,则将作业包括在管道中或从管道中排除。用简单的英语来说,if规则可以解释为以下之一: “如果此规则评估为true,添加作业”(默认)。...同样,如果没有Git推送事件,始终返回true。它应用于分支管道或合并请求管道。

22.2K20
  • Elasticsearch:flattened 数据类型 (7.3 发行版新功能)

    如果事先不知道子字段的名称或类型,则将动态映射它们。 flattened 数据类型提供了一种替代方法,其中将整个对象映射为单个字段。...允许基本查询,不支持数字范围查询或突出显示(highlighting)。...在使用 flattened 数据类型时,必须注意的是: flattened 的映射类型不应用于索引所有文档内容,因为它将所有都视为关键字,并且不提供完整的搜索功能。...请注意,所有查询(包括范围)都将视为字符串关键字。 拼合的字段不支持突出显示(highlighting)。...与查询一样,对数字没有特殊支持-将 JSON 对象中的所有都视为关键字。 排序时,这意味着字典顺序对进行比较。 展平的对象字段当前无法存储。 无法在映射中指定store参数

    1.4K62

    CKafka系列学习文章 - 用java调用Ckafka实例相关接口(十二)

    offset Int 偏移量,不填默认为0。 limit Int 返回数量,不填默认为10,最大为20。...主题名称,若不填 groupName,参数会被忽略 offset Int 偏移量,不填默认为0 limit Int 返回数量,不填默认50,最大50 3、java实现 /*...searchWord String 模糊匹配 group。 offset Int 偏移量,不填默认为 0。 limit Int 返回数量,不填默认 20,最大 50。...group 订阅的主题名称数组,如果没有该数组,表示指定的 group 下所有 topic 信息 searchWord String 模糊匹配 topicName offset Int...shift Int 当 strategy 为 0 时,必须包含该字段,可以大于零代表会把 offset 向后移动 shift 条,小于零则将 offset 向前回溯 shift 条数。

    1.2K112

    互联网十万个为什么之什么是SQL

    SELECT * FROM sheet1 GROUP BY name表示对名称为“sheet1”的数据表,相同“name”进行分组聚合并返回该数据。... SELECT * FROM sheet1 GROUP BY name HAVING age > 20;表示对名称为“sheet1”的数据表,相同“name”进行分组聚合后,筛选返回“age”...根据指定的一行或多行的,对查询返回的数据升序或降序排列。ORDER BY语句中可以添加ASC(升序)或DESC(降序)关键字指定排序的逻辑,如未添加,默认为升序排序。... SELECT * FROM sheet1 ORDER BY age DESC;表示查询名称为“sheet1”的数据表,并返回所有数据,且数据“age”一列的降序排列。... SELECT * FROM revenue ORDER BY age DESC; Limit 5;表示查询名称为“revenue”的数据表,“age”一列的降序排列,并返回前5行数据。

    5210

    ES系列五、ES6.3常用api之搜索类api

    参数应用于保护单个请求不会使群集过载(例如,默认请求将命中群集中的所有索引,如果每个节点的分片数量很高,则可能导致碎片请求被拒绝)。此默认基于群集中的数据节点数,但最多256。...可以几个sort参数(顺序很重要)。 track_scores 排序时,设置为true仍然跟踪分数并将其作为每个匹配的一部分返回。...allow_partial_search_results false如果请求将产生部分结果,设置为返回整体故障。默认为true,这将允许在超时或部分失败的情况下获得部分结果。...适用于基于数字的数组字段。 avg 使用所有的平均值作为排序适用于基于数字的数组字段。 median 使用所有的中位数作为排序适用于基于数字的数组字段。...4、忽略未映射的字段 默认情况下,如果没有与字段关联的映射,搜索请求将失败。该unmapped_type选项允许忽略没有映射但不其排序的字段。此参数用于确定要发出的排序

    2.3K10

    Elasticsearch探索:flattened 数据类型(7.3版新功能)

    如果事先不知道子字段的名称或类型,则将动态映射它们。 flattened 数据类型提供了一种替代方法,其中将整个对象映射为单个字段。...允许基本查询,不支持数字范围查询或高亮显示(highlighting)。...flattened类型 在使用 flattened 数据类型时,必须注意的是: flattened 的映射类型不应用于索引所有文档内容,因为它将所有都视为关键字,并且不提供完整的搜索功能。...请注意,所有查询(包括范围)都将视为字符串关键字。 拼合的字段不支持高亮显示(highlighting)。...与查询一样,对数字没有特殊支持-将 JSON 对象中的所有都视为关键字。 排序时,这意味着字典顺序对进行比较。 展平的对象字段当前无法存储。 无法在映射中指定store参数

    93551

    VBS终极教程(1)

    如果省略, buttons 的默认为 0。 title 显示在对话框标题栏中的字符串表达式。如果省略 title,则将应用程序的名称显示在标题栏中。...如果已提供 context,必须提供 helpfile。在 16 位系统平台上不可用。 设置 buttons 参数可以以下:常数值描述 vbOKOnly 0 只显示确定按钮。...返回 MsgBox 函数以下返回:常数值按钮 vbOK 1 确定 vbCancel 2 取消 vbAbort 3 放弃 vbRetry 4 重试 vbIgnore 5 忽略 vbYes 6 是 vbNo...7 说明如果同时提供了 helpfile 和 context,则用户可以 F1 键以查看与上下文相对应的帮助主题。...如果使用者了一下 [确定] 或是了 ENTER, InputBox 函数会传回文字方块中的内容;如果使用者了一下 [取消],此函数会传回一个长度为零的字符串 ("")。

    78810

    TiDB 源码阅读系列文章(二十二)Hash Aggregation

    作者:徐怀宇 聚合算法执行原理 在 SQL 中,聚合操作对一组执行计算,并返回单个。TiDB 实现了 2 种聚合算法:Hash Aggregation 和 Stream Aggregation。...在计算过程中,每当读到一个新的 Group 的所有数据输入完成时,便对前一个 Group 的聚合最终结果进行计算。 对于本例,我们首先对输入数据按照 a 列进行排序。...输入数据 是否为新 Group 或所有数据输入完成 (sum, count) avg(b) 1 9 是 (1, 9) 前一个 Group 为空,不进行计算 1 -8 (2, 1) 1 5 (3...,所以 Stream Aggregate 处理完一个 Group 的数据后可以立刻向上返回结果,不用像 Hash Aggregate 一样需要处理完所有数据后才能正确的对外返回结果。...目前当且当两种情况下 HashAgg 不可以并行执行: * 存在某个聚合函数参数为 DISTINCT 时。

    2.3K00

    在线Excel的计算函数引入方法哪些?提升工作效率的技巧分享!

    参数 必需 描述 array 是 要进行过滤的数组或区域 include 是 一个布尔数组,其高度或宽度与要进行过滤的数组相同 [if_empty] 如果所包含数组中的所有均为空(filter结果为空...参数 必需 描述 [rows] 返回数据的行数 [columns] 返回数据的列数 [min] 随机数的最小 [max] 随机数的最大 [whole_number] 返回整数或浮点数...参数 必需 描述 array 是 返回唯一的区域或数组 [by_col] 指示如何比较的布尔;省略或为false为行; true时为列 [occurs_once] 布尔,为true时返回出现一次的唯一...如果公式返回一个隐式交集不会执行任何操作(即使是在后台完成的)。 逻辑工作方式如下: 如果是单个项, 返回该项。 如果为一个区域, 则从与公式位于同一行或列的单元格中返回。...如果为数组, 选择左上角的。 LAMBDA函数集 1.LAMBDA函数 LAMBDA函数使您能够使用 Excel 自己的公式语言定义自定义函数。

    51810

    cmd常用指令

    /markclean FAT/FAT32/exFAT: 如果未检测到损坏,则将卷标记为干净,即使未指定 /F 也是如此。...有效范围是 0-315360000 (10 年),默认为 30。如果超时时间大于 0,默示为/f 参数。 /c “comment” 有关重新启动或关闭的原因的注释。最多允许 512 个字符。...如果为 /t 参数指定大于 0 的默示为 /f 参数。 /d [p|u:]xx:yy 提供重新启动或关闭的原因。...如果省略,提示输入。 /M [module] 列出当前使用所给 exe/dll 名称的所有任务。如果没有指定模块名称,显示所有加载的模块。.../m 如果提供了操作系统加载器 GUID,此选项可以将给定的加载器对象与系统模板合并,以产生可启动条目。 ,只合并全局对象。

    1.7K30

    快递100轨迹查询-电商快递地图轨迹推送服务API接口案例代码

    comNew都为空;(2)如果贵司提交的快递公司编码出错,我们会帮忙用正确的快递公司编码+原来的运单号重新提交订阅并开启监控(后续如果监控到单号更新就给贵司的回调接口(callbackurl)推送带有如下字段的信息...,可以:将快递单罗列给工作人员,由工作人员判断此单是否为假单:如果此单是真实单,则将此单重新向快递100提交一次;如果此单是假单,则将此单标记为假单,而且不再将此单提交给快递100。...100提交订阅,如果重新提交后仍然收到status= abort,再次重新向快递100提交,如此,在同一月中如果重复提交3~4次都仍然收到status= abort,此单为假单,不需要再将此单提交给快递...若state=0,condition如下代表如下状态: 状态 名称 含义 CU001 等待清关 货物等待清关 CU002...对于某个单号,当贵方正确提交订阅了后,我们一般会在15分钟左右后进行第一次监控,如果监控到单号本身了跟踪信息,即进行第一次推送,否则等待下一次监控。

    1.7K51

    HarmonyOS学习路之开发篇—AI功能开发(分词)

    分词文本限制在500个字符以内,超过字符数限制将返回参数错误。文本需要为UTF-8格式,格式错误不会报错,但分析结果会不准确。 Engine支持多用户同时接入,但是不支持同一用户并发调用同一特性。...若同一个特性被同一进程同一时间多次调用,返回系统忙错误;不同进程调用同一特性,同一时间只能处理一个进程业务,其他进程进入队列排队。 分词开发 场景介绍 分词相关接口可以应用于搜索引擎开发。...原始文本只能字选择,如果使用分词,用户选中文本的时候可以词选择。 接口说明 分词API的主要功能是将一个汉字序列切分成一个一个单独的词,可自定义分词的粒度。...开发者传入listener参数作为回调,用于等待NLU功能接口的调用过程和结果。 void destroy(Context context) 取消所有NLU任务,销毁NLU引擎服务。...接口返回说明 返回ResponseResult中responseResult为JSON字符串,体现分词的结果: 参数名 是否必选 类型 说明 code 是 int 结果码。

    20630

    一篇文章带你搞懂微信小程序的开发过程

    ,如下: demo.wxml 即可看到会返回第二个条件的。...string[] [] 当 page 字段指定的页面在被本规则匹配时可能使用的页面参数名称的列表(不含参数值) matching string "inclusive" 参考 matching...取值说明 当 page 字段指定的页面在被本规则匹配时,此参数说明 params 匹配方式 priority Number 优先级,越大规则越早被匹配,否则默认从上到下匹配 其中matching...的字段范围: matching 取值说明 说明 exact 当小程序页面的参数列表等于 params 时,规则命中 inclusive 当小程序页面的参数列表包含 params 时,规则命中 exclusive...a=1&b=2&c=3 => 不被索引 其他页面都会被索引 注:没有 sitemap.json 默认所有页面都能被索引 注:{"action": "allow", "page": "*"} 是优先级最低的默认规则

    2.6K20

    Application主程序对象方法(三)

    如果省略该参数默认为“所有文件(*.*),*.*”。...2、参数FilterIndex,指定默认文件筛选条件的索引,即在“文件类型”框中显示的文件类型,索引从1至在参数FileFilter中指定的筛选条件数。默认情况下,使用第一个文件筛选条件。...设置为True允许选择多个文件名称,返回是一个包含所有选定文件名的数组(即使选定一个文件名。) 示 例 一 下面以筛选文本文件为例,选择单个文件,返回文件的地址,在立即窗口中显示。...条件筛选出txt类型文件,但选中”文本文件“打开时,可以返回结果为文件的路径和名称。如果选择取消,返回false。 (也可以将GetOpenFilename的参数,用变量分离出来,方便修改。)...由于方法的最后参数选择true,在弹窗中无论选择一个还是多个,返回strname是一个数组,而如果点击取消,返回false字符串。

    1.6K20
    领券